Abstract

The present invention relates to a kind of new digital Watt-hour meter's field test device and method of calibration, wherein device comprises D/A transfer standard source and conventional electric energy meter on-site calibrator, the input of described D/A transfer standard source is connected with tested digital electricity meter output, the output of D/A transfer standard source is connected with conventional electric energy meter on-site calibrator input, meanwhile, conventional electric energy meter on-site calibrator is connected with tested digital electricity meter output. Wherein method comprises that step has: (1) digital electricity meter receives IEC61850-9-1 message, and simultaneously conventional electric energy meter on-site calibrator receives the electric pulse of digital electricity meter; (2) D/A transfer standard source converts data flow to analog signal, output three-phase current voltage; (3) conventional electrical energy meter calibration instrument has compared field-checking. The present invention guarantees the accuracy of electric energy metrical, guarantees to send out, for, electricity consumption tripartite justice, just.

Background technology
Digital transformer substation is because the significant advantage on technical elements receives people's concern just day by day, will become transformer station fromThe developing direction of movingization technology, in digital measuring system, electric energy meter does not use traditional special high-accuracy computation chip, does not carry out yetSampling, data signal is transmitted through fiber optic Ethernet, is not subject to electromagnetic interference, does not produce in theory in the process of energy calculateError, still, due to the restriction of present stage digitizing technique, on programming and algorithm, still can introduce certain error, especiallyBe in service at the scene, due to the complexity of field data, easily produce especially error in dipping, this just needs us to carry out itField-checking, with the deviation of guaranteeing electric energy metrical within the range of permission. But ripe totally digitilized owing to there is no at presentElectric energy meter calibration standard and error propagation system, do not have ripe digital electricity meter on-site calibration device, for field erected yetDigital electricity meter, cannot carry out error checking.
Summary of the invention
The object of the invention is to for the deficiencies in the prior art, a kind of new digital Watt-hour meter's field test device and verification are providedMethod.
The present invention solves its technical problem and takes following technical scheme to realize:
A kind of new digital Watt-hour meter's field test device, comprises D/A transfer standard source and conventional electric energy meter on-site calibrator, instituteState the input of D/A transfer standard source and be connected and receive the data flow that meets communication protocol with tested digital electricity meter output, D/A changes markThe output of accurate source is connected with conventional electric energy meter on-site calibrator input, gives conventional Watt-hour meter's field test by the analog signal output of conversionInstrument, meanwhile, conventional electric energy meter on-site calibrator is connected with tested digital electricity meter output, receives the electricity that digital electricity meter sendsAmount pulse.
And described D/A transfer standard source further comprises D/A modular converter and connected built-in three-phase alternating-current supply,Described D/A modular converter converts the data flow that meets communication protocol receiving to analog signal, and analog signal is again by built-inThree-phase alternating-current supply, exports the three-phase current voltage that conventional electric energy meter on-site calibrator can receive.
A method of calibration for new digital Watt-hour meter's field test device, comprises that step is as follows:
(1), the field-checking interface being equipped with from the digital electricity meter of scene operation, receive actual motion number by Ethernet interfaceThe IEC61850-9-1 message that the corresponding merge cells of word electric energy meter sends, simultaneously conventional electric energy meter on-site calibrator receives numberThe electric pulse that word electric energy meter sends;
(2) D/A transfer standard source converts the data flow that meets communication protocol receiving to analog signal, by built-in three-phaseAC power, exports the three-phase current voltage that conventional Watt-hour meter's field test device can receive;
(3) electric pulse that the electric pulse that conventional electrical energy meter calibration instrument sends and digital electricity meter send compares, and obtains numberThe verify error of word electric energy meter, completes the field-checking of digital electricity meter.
Advantage of the present invention and good effect are
New digital Watt-hour meter's field test device of the present invention can carry out field-checking to the electric energy meter at substation operation, therebyGuarantee the accuracy of electric energy metrical, guarantee to send out, for, electricity consumption tripartite's economic interests and social equity, just.
